5 weeks to go till end of 18 month contract so thought I'd give them a ring to see what they are offering, I'm on 500min 100text @ £20.
Immediately offered same 500min 100text but with additional 2000min landline calls (never even heard of that one) and Free Nokia 6600 slide for same £20 per month, when pushed I could get the Nokia N95 8gb included for £22 per month, not a bad start but will put in PAC next week and see how that goes.0 -
Just upgraded to a Sony Ericsson C905.
18months (usually go for 12 but like 3 and I was happy with the package)
Free handset.
750 Cross Network minutes
Unlimited texts.
Voicemail isn't free but does get taken from free minutes (I only ever use max 20mins per month)
£5 free downloads
50 free pic messages
50 free video minutes (never use these though)
£27/month.
I was happy with that - although could have probably argued for more. Beats the £45 per month package (1100 mix and match thing) at the moment.0 -
